Fairlane Hotel
About this hotel
Nestled in East Nashville, this attractive hotel for $270 per night is a great option for your next vacation. Upscale hotel, walk to Nashville Municipal Auditorium A restaurant, a fitness center, and a bar/lounge are available at this smoke-free hotel. WiFi in public areas is free. Additionally, valet parking, coffee/tea in a common area, and a business center are onsite. Fairlane Hotel offers 79 air-conditioned accommodations with minibars and safes. Beds feature pillowtop mattresses. Flat-screen televisions come with cable channels. This Nashville hotel provides complimentary wireless Internet access. Additionally, rooms include bathrobes and irons/ironing boards. A nightly turndown service is provided and housekeeping is offered daily. Recreational amenities at the hotel include a fitness center.

Great location in downtown Nashville, especially if you are attending a Broadway show at TPAC. The restaurant we ate at for dinner (Jeff Ruby’s) was across the street and TPAC was two blocks away. Room was very nice and updated, only three complaints keep it from being a 5 star review. The first is there is only one nightstand for a king size bed. The person on the right side has no reading light and no place for water or reading material. The second issue was with the shower water temperature control. Normally when you first turn a shower on the further you turn the hotter the water. Not so with our shower. It seemed almost totally random where the hot water was located. The last was valet parking. You receive a link to request your car. After waiting 21 minutes, I enquired and found sometimes it “doesn’t work”. That would have nice to know. Overall though, a very enjoyable stay.
